WebMay 11, 2024 · Click on JDK->> Add JDK, Give a JDK name and provide your JAVA_HOME path where the JDK is present. WebConfiguring Maven In Jenkins in Jenkins go to manage Jenkins and go to Global Tool Configuration Here you can see maven option enter any name. WebApr 8, 2024 · Step 1: Open Jenkins home page ( http://localhost:8080 in local) & click on New Item from the left side menu. Step 2: Enter Jenkins job name & choose the style as Pipeline & click OK. Step 3: Scroll down to the Pipeline section & copy-paste your first Declarative style Pipeline code from below to the script textbox.
